>> Just make sure the coolant is going through the radiator in the correct
>> direction.
>> I.e. one pipe is 'feed to the radiator' the other is 'return to the
>> engine' ..
>> Bentley shows you which is which.
>> 'the rule' at the radiator about which is which 'down and out' ...
>> the bottom connection sends coolant back to the engine.
